POSITRON DISLOCATION TRAPPING MODEL INCLUDING THE EFFECTS OF DETRAPPING OF POSITRON FROM DISLOCATIONS

  • A positron dislocation trapping model which considers the effects of positron detrapping from dislocations is given.The temperature dependence on α (the ratio between the number of positrons trapped directly from bulk into jogs and that of positrons trapped indirectly passing through the dislocation channel from bulk into jogs) and the initial temperature Ti that positrons are mainly annihilated at lislocation lines are discussed.
